What Is Label Inspection?
Label inspection refers to the process of verifying printed and applied labels to ensure they are accurate, complete, legible, and correctly positioned. It covers both the visual quality of the label and the correctness of its content.
Traditional label quality inspection relied heavily on human operators. While manual checks can catch obvious issues, they are limited by fatigue, subjectivity, and inconsistent performance. Automated label inspection systems use cameras and vision software to evaluate every label in real time or offline, delivering consistent and repeatable results.
Today, label inspection is no longer a final check but an integrated part of modern packaging workflows.

Common Label Defects That Inspection Systems Detect
Modern label inspection systems are designed to detect a wide range of defects, including:
- Missing or incorrect text and graphics
- Barcode errors, such as unreadable or mismatched codes
- Color deviations that affect brand consistency
- Label misalignment, skewing, or incorrect placement
- Duplicate labels or missing labels on products
By identifying these issues early, a label inspection system prevents defective products from moving further down the packaging line.
How Automated Label Inspection Works
Automated label inspection relies on industrial cameras to capture high-resolution images of labels as they are printed or applied. These images are compared against reference templates or verified data sources.
A vision system for label inspection analyzes multiple parameters simultaneously, including text content, barcode readability, color accuracy, and label position. Advanced software applies predefined rules to determine whether a label passes or fails inspection.
Unlike manual inspection, label vision inspection systems perform consistently at high speeds and do not degrade over time, making them ideal for modern packaging operations.
Label Inspection Systems vs Manual Inspection
Accuracy and Consistency
Manual inspection depends on the operator’s attention and experience, which can vary throughout a shift. Automated label inspection systems apply the same standards to every label, ensuring consistent accuracy regardless of volume or production speed.
Speed and Scalability
Human inspection struggles to keep up with high-speed packaging lines. Automated label inspection systems are designed to scale with production demands, inspecting every label without slowing down the process.
Data and Traceability
Automated systems generate inspection data that supports quality reporting, root cause analysis, and compliance audits. Manual inspection rarely provides this level of documentation or traceability.
Key Components of a Label Inspection System
A reliable label inspection system combines several essential components working together.
- Cameras and Imaging Systems: High-resolution cameras capture detailed images of each label. Camera selection depends on label size, print detail, and line speed.
- Lighting and Illumination: Consistent lighting is critical for detecting print defects, color variations, and barcode issues. Proper illumination improves inspection accuracy under different materials and finishes.
- Software and Detection Logic: Inspection software compares captured images with reference standards, enabling precise detection of deviations in content, color, or position.
- Decision and Rejection Mechanisms: When a defect is detected, the system can trigger alarms, stop the line, or activate rejection devices to remove faulty products.
Applications of Label Inspection Across Industries
Label inspection is widely used across multiple industries with different quality and compliance needs.
Food and Beverage Packaging
In the food and beverage industry, labels provide essential information such as nutritional facts, ingredients, and expiration dates. A reliable label inspection system ensures that this information is accurate and legible, preventing regulatory issues and protecting consumers. Consistent labeling also reinforces brand trust, particularly for fast-moving consumer goods where errors can quickly reach a large audience.
Pharmaceutical Products
Pharmaceutical labels carry critical details including dosage instructions, batch numbers, and regulatory compliance marks. Automated label inspection ensures every label is printed accurately and meets strict regulatory standards. By catching misprints or alignment issues early, manufacturers reduce the risk of recalls and protect patient safety, as explained in this comprehensive guide to pharmaceutical labeling.
Cosmetics and Personal Care
Cosmetic and personal care products often feature complex labels with ingredient lists, usage instructions, and brand logos. Label inspection systems help maintain clarity, legibility, and color consistency across production runs. This not only ensures compliance with labeling regulations but also upholds brand quality and consumer confidence.
Consumer Electronics
Electronics labels include serial numbers, safety warnings, and certification symbols that are critical for warranty and compliance. Automated label inspection verifies that all printed information is accurate and scannable, preventing errors that could cause operational disruptions or regulatory penalties.
Logistics and Supply Chain
Accurate barcode and identification labels are essential in logistics for tracking shipments and managing inventory. Label inspection systems detect misprints, blurred codes, or incorrect placement, ensuring smooth operations and reducing costly scanning errors throughout the supply chain.
